This is a mobile app built using React Native and TypeScript, where players can enjoy a fun number guessing game. The objective of the game is to guess a randomly generated number within a specified range.
- Random number generation within a defined range.
- User input to guess the number.
- Feedback on each guess, indicating whether the guess is too high or too low.
- Keep track of the number of attempts made.
- Option to restart the game and generate a new random number.
To run the Number Guessing Game app locally, follow these steps:
- Make sure you have Node.js and npm (Node Package Manager) installed on your machine.
- Clone this repository:
git clone https://github.com/your-username/number-guessing-game.git
- Navigate to the project directory:
cd number-guessing-game
- Install the dependencies:
npm install
- Start the app:
npm start
- Follow the instructions in the console to launch the app on an emulator or physical device.
